I ate here for the first time today and I'm honestly speechless. I've eaten alot of tacos at alot of different places, and these just took first place. I got the birria and the al pastor, both mind-blowingly delicious. I went inside to place a to-go order of 8 tacos (4 of each). The nice girl who took my order told me it would be about 12 minutes, but it felt like much less than that. The side of sauce the birria comes with is so savory and perfectly compliments the taco and I wish I had a gallon of it. The al pastor is so tender and flavorful, I wish it was bottomless. Both varieties came with the perfect amount of cilantro and onion. Another thing I was very happy to see is the lime wedges! All too often I get dried up sad little lime wedges with my tacos, but these were some phat limes and were so juicy, perfect for squeezing over tacos! This place also has a great selection of jarritos! I don't see the guava one in stores too often anymore so I had to get one while I was here today. Thank you for a wonderful dinner, El Nopal!

Very clean establishment and ample parking. Friendly staff. Unfortunately, I went there to try their flan. Based upon pictures of the menu people have submitted, I saw there might be up to four different kinds. When I arrived they said they only had chocoflan. Looking at their website I could see that the chocoflan looked really good. I ordered it and the horchata. As you can see from the pictures, the menu picture and the website picture did not look anything like the piece of flan I got. The cake and flan mixture was meh. I would never order that again. The horchata on the other hand was very good. They also gave me chips and salsa which were pretty good too. I will come back at another time and try their food items.

Service: greeted with kindness and hospitality. My waitress was very kind and made sure we had everything we needed. Everyone there was friendly. Awesome service. Atmosphere: very clean and spacious. Food: quality was great. Everything was fresh and tasted delicious! This is coming from someone who loves authentic Mexican food. This is now my family’s go to place for homemade food. It’s hard to find good food in Dover. Glad I found them. We dined in and also did takeout. The price is great. Check it out for yourselves.
